OLE DB connections using the SQL Server Native Client 10.0 as a provider do not work in ArcGIS Server 10.0 services.

Workaround

If the data is added using a Query layer, that table can be properly used in a map service.Another workaround is to set up the connection to the database using the Windows "Data Sources (ODBC)" dialog (in the System DNS tab) on the ArcMap computer (used to author the map) and all SOC machines. The name of the data source must be the same on all computers. Instead of using the SQL Server Native Client 10.0, create an OLE DB connection using "Microsoft OLE DB Provider for ODBC Drivers" as the provider.
